Pedro Pascal, a familiar face from producers such as Game of Thrones, The Mandalorian and The Last of Us, shares a touching story about his struggles in Hollywood. During the SAG Awards, he opened up to Entertainment Tonight about what it was like in his life before and after his appearance in the Buffy the Vampire Slayer episode “Freshman,” where he played Edward. With less than $7 in his bank account, a check left over from this role has allowed him to stay in the industry without giving up.
The Metamorphosis of Pedro Pascal
At the end of the 90s, Pedro Pascal was another name in the vast sea of Hollywood, although he did not attract attention, he participated in small roles that were necessary for his life. But her financial lifeline was her performance in Buffy the Vampire Slayer, a reminder that every role, no matter the size, can be significant.
In the year The 2010s marked Pascal’s real foray into the world of entertainment, which allowed him to move from supporting roles to becoming a key player in the biggest franchises of the era. His role as Auburn Martell on Game of Thrones brought him international recognition, but it was as Dean Dejarin in The Mandalorian that he truly established his star status, bringing the Star Wars universe to the small screen like never before.
